How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Nelson?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Nelson Studio Apartments | $1,898 | $1,090 | $2,381 |
Nelson 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,673 | $750 | $3,020 |
Nelson 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,827 | $795 | $3,685 |
Nelson 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,485 | $1,050 | $4,121 |
Nelson 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,898 | $1,435 | $4,238 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Nelson
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Nelson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Nelson ranges from $750 to $3,020 with an average monthly rent of $1,673.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Nelson c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Nelson range from $795 to $3,685.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,827.
How expensive are Nelson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 12 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Nelson on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,050 to $4,121 - averaging $2,485 for the location.
